Handy information about Newcastle International Airport (NCL)
Of all flights departing from Newcastle International Airport, 71.29% land on time at their destination.
Newcastle International Airport is about 11 kilometres from central Newcastle. If you're driving, ride-sharing or catching a cab from the centre, it'll take you 15 minutes or so to arrive, depending on the traffic.
Catching public transport? Expect a journey time of around 30 minutes.

Getting from Seattle-Tacoma International Airport (SEA) to central Seattle
From Seattle-Tacoma International Airport, Seattle is approximately 23 kilometres away. It takes around 20 minutes to get to the centre driving.
Getting to the centre on public transport will take you roughly 55 minutes.
When to fly to Seattle-Tacoma International Airport (SEA)
It's time to pick your dates for your flight from Newcastle International Airport to Seattle-Tacoma International Airport. July is the most popular month to head to Seattle. If you'd like a more low-key vibe, go in May.
The warmest month in Seattle is August, with the temperature ranging between 12ºC and 28ºC. Book your flights from Newcastle International Airport to Seattle-Tacoma International Airport in this month if this is the kind of weather you like.
February has average temperatures of between -1ºC and 11ºC. Look for cheap tickets from NCL to SEA sometime then if you want to travel in cooler conditions.
Explore more of United States
Seattle has loads to offer, but there are so many other parts of United States just waiting to be discovered. Around 241 kilometres south of Seattle, a trip to Portland will keep your itinerary packed. Start with leading sights like Pioneer Courthouse Square, Portland Japanese Garden and Pittock Mansion.
Around 370 kilometres east of Seattle, Spokane is another favourite stop in United States. Experience this destination's highlights firsthand at Manito Park, Northwest Museum of Arts & Culture and Spokane Falls.
